Section 1: Classification Rules

Chapter V · Articles 51–52

What this part of the EU AI Act covers

Section 1 sets the classification rules for general-purpose AI models. Article 51 determines when a model is treated as carrying systemic risk, including the training-compute presumption, and Article 52 sets the notification procedure a provider must follow when a model meets the threshold.

It binds providers of general-purpose AI models. What it produces is a documented classification decision and, where the systemic-risk threshold is met, a notification to the Commission, which then triggers the additional obligations in Section 3.
